OVERVIEW

We are currently seeking an Assistant Project Manager for our Copper Mountain project in Frisco, CO and our Aurora Prairie Water Pump Station project in Aurora, CO.

R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Project planning, scheduling and coordination

  • Safety and quality control management

  • Accurate forecasting and management of budgets

  • Change order management

  • Managing critical subcontractors

  • Manage Project Engineers

  • Resolution of problems involving labor disputes, material delivery and contract administration

  • Maintain vehicle, equipment, and tools management

QUALIFICATIONS

  • 4+ years of experience

  • Bachelor’s degree preferred

  • Previous construction experience preferred

  • Ability to establish relationships and lead people

  • Specific roles may require relocation
